Anna Marie Ellert

(September 1, 1943 - August 22, 2019)

 

Anna Marie Ellert of Camrose, Alberta, formerly of Milk River and Fort McMurray, passed away on Thursday, August 22, 2019 at the age of 75 years.

 

Anna was born in Lethbridge Alberta to Albert and RoseMarie Thielen. Anna had eleven siblings.


She grew up on the family farm close to Milk River, and attended a one room school house in Masinasin. Later she went to Earle Rivers High School in Milk River and played basketball, softball and curled. She met and fell in love with Glen Warren Ellert and married him in April 1966.


After acquiring her teaching degree, Glen and Anna stayed in Milk River, welcoming three daughters into the family; Kathryn in 1967, Teri in 1969 and Jean in 1971. 


In 1973 the family moved to Fort McMurray for work and play. Curling, camping, competitive shooting, and trips throughout Canada. Retiring in 2000, they moved to Camrose where Anna started quilting. She loved quilting in all its aspects and won awards for many creations. 


Trips with Glen included Africa, Alaska, cruises, and Eastern Canada.


Her eight grandchildren and five granddogs always brought a smile to her face. Card playing, quilting, cooking, and watching the BlueJays play ball filled their time together.
Twenty winters were spent in Arizona where they met many friends from all over North America. Visiting, golfing, sewing, watching parajumpers, dinners out and warm nights with Glen made her very happy.


Anna enjoyed life to the fullest and passed this joy on to her family. She was an energetic, spiritual, caring, loving, happy, carefree wife, mother, grandmother, friend, colleague and person. She will be missed deeply.
